IODE supports organizations

Submitted

Fort Ostell chapter of the IODE, a women’s charitable organization in Ponoka, recently presented $16,524 to local organizations.

The funds were proceeds earned by members and friends volunteering at the Jackpot Casino last July.

The IODE’s objective is to support education by offering scholarships and awards to students. In addition, support is provided to local organizations.

Donations were provided to: Ponoka Youth Centre, Big Brothers/Big Sisters, Fort Ostell Museum, Ponoka Food Bank, Ponoka Splash Park, Ponoka Wheelchair Van Society, Central Alberta Women’s Shelter, Boy Scouts/Girl Guides and Ponoka Adult Literacy Society.
